Understanding Hurricane Categories

First off, let's break down the basics. When we talk about hurricanes, we often hear about categories, right? These categories are part of the Saffir-Simpson Hurricane Wind Scale, which is basically a way to classify hurricanes based on their sustained wind speeds. Think of it like a grading system for hurricanes. Category 1 is the weakest, while Category 5 is the most intense. The scale helps us understand the potential damage and the level of preparedness needed. Now, what does each category mean, exactly? Category 1 hurricanes have winds from 74-95 mph, causing some damage. Category 2 has winds from 96-110 mph, leading to more significant damage. Then we hit Category 3, with winds from 111-129 mph, capable of causing devastating damage. Category 4 storms, packing winds from 130-156 mph, can cause catastrophic damage, and Category 5, the big one, has winds of 157 mph or higher. Category 5 storms are truly terrifying, capable of causing widespread destruction. They can level homes, uproot trees, and cause massive flooding. So, when we talk about whether Hurricane Ian reached Category 5, we're talking about whether it achieved the highest level of wind intensity on this scale. The implications are huge, as the difference between a Category 4 and a Category 5 hurricane can be the difference between serious damage and total devastation.

Now, how do scientists and meteorologists determine a hurricane's category? They use a bunch of tools and data, including satellite imagery, aircraft reconnaissance, and surface observations from buoys and weather stations. Satellite imagery helps them track the storm's overall structure and cloud patterns. Aircraft, such as the Hurricane Hunters, fly directly into the storm to measure wind speeds and other crucial data. Surface observations provide ground-level information about wind speeds, pressure, and rainfall. All of this information is gathered and analyzed to determine the hurricane's intensity and category. Hurricane Ian's Intensity and Landfall

Okay, let's get down to the nitty-gritty: did Hurricane Ian reach Category 5? The answer, as the data confirmed, is yes. Before making landfall in Florida, Ian intensified rapidly, reaching the extremely dangerous status of a Category 5 hurricane. Its maximum sustained winds hit 160 mph. This made it one of the strongest hurricanes ever to strike the United States. The pressure plummeted to extremely low levels, which is another indicator of the storm's intensity. When a hurricane makes landfall, it means that the eye of the storm, the calm center, moves over land. This is when the most severe impacts occur. For Hurricane Ian, this meant that the areas hit by the eye experienced the most intense winds, storm surge, and rainfall. The storm surge, which is the rise in sea level caused by the hurricane's winds, was particularly devastating. It flooded coastal communities, causing widespread damage and displacement. The rainfall also led to significant flooding inland. Homes were destroyed, power lines were knocked down, and communities were cut off. The impact of the hurricane was felt far and wide. The fact that Hurricane Ian reached Category 5 meant that the damage was extensive and the recovery process would be long and challenging.

It is important to remember that the category of a hurricane can change over time. Hurricanes can intensify or weaken, depending on various factors, such as the sea surface temperature, wind shear, and the storm's interaction with land. In the case of Hurricane Ian, the conditions in the Gulf of Mexico were favorable for intensification. The warm waters provided the energy the storm needed to grow. Low wind shear, which is the change in wind speed or direction with height, allowed the storm to maintain its structure. As the storm neared Florida, it continued to strengthen. However, the interaction with land caused the hurricane to weaken slightly before landfall. Even though it weakened a little, the storm remained a very powerful Category 4 hurricane when it made landfall, bringing with it destructive winds and storm surge.
